ASML is the world's largest lithography machine company. Although its most advanced lithography machine is already an EUV lithography machine, the largest proportion of lithography machines sold is DUV lithography machine. It had previously expected that in the next few years It will increase the production capacity of DUV lithography machines to 600 units, while EUV lithography machines will only increase to 90 units. It can be seen that DUV lithography machines are still its largest source of revenue.

DUV lithography machines can actually produce 7-nanometer processes. TSMC's first-generation 7-nanometer process was produced with the DUV lithography machine 2000i. It can be seen that DUV lithography machines are actually still quite advanced equipment. So far, TSMC is the only one in the world. , Samsung and Chinese chip manufacturing companies have produced 7 nanometers, while most other chip companies have stopped at 14 nanometers and above.
